Bangalore to Nepal Trip Cost: Complete Breakdown

The Bangalore to Nepal trip cost depends on your travel style, duration, and season. Below is a realistic cost breakdown to help you plan better.

Flight Cost from Bangalore to Nepal

Flights are the biggest expense.

  • Round trip flight (Bangalore to Kathmandu):
    INR 18,000 to INR 35,000 per person
  • Budget airlines with one stop are usually cheaper
  • Booking 4 to 6 weeks in advance helps save money

Accommodation Cost in Nepal

Nepal offers options for every budget.

  • Budget hotels and guesthouses:
    INR 1,000 to INR 2,000 per night
  • Mid range hotels (3 star):
    INR 2,500 to INR 4,000 per night
  • Premium hotels and resorts:
    INR 6,000 and above

For a 5 to 6 day trip, accommodation usually costs between INR 6,000 to INR 20,000 per person depending on hotel choice.

Food and Daily Expenses

Food in Nepal is affordable and suits Indian tastes well.

  • Meals at local restaurants: INR 300 to INR 500
  • Mid range restaurants: INR 600 to INR 1,000
  • Daily food budget: INR 1,000 to INR 1,500 per person

Street food and local Nepali meals can reduce costs further without compromising quality.

Local Transport and Sightseeing

  • Taxis and local vehicles: INR 1,500 to INR 2,500 per day
  • Tourist bus between cities (Kathmandu to Pokhara): INR 800 to INR 1,200
  • Domestic flights inside Nepal (optional): INR 3,000 to INR 6,000

Total Bangalore to Nepal Trip Cost (Estimated)

For a 5 to 6 day trip:

  • Budget trip: INR 30,000 to INR 40,000 per person
  • Mid range trip: INR 45,000 to INR 60,000 per person
  • Premium trip: INR 70,000 and above

This makes Nepal one of the most affordable international trips from Bangalore.

Best Routes from Bangalore to Nepal

By Air (Most Preferred)

  • Bangalore to Kathmandu via Delhi or Mumbai
  • Total travel time: 6 to 9 hours including layover

Most Bangalore tour planner packages prefer flights due to comfort and time saving.

By Train and Road (Budget Option)

  • Bangalore to Gorakhpur or Raxaul by train
  • Cross border by road into Nepal
  • Reach Kathmandu or Pokhara by bus or taxi

This route is cheaper but time consuming and suitable only if you enjoy long journeys.

Ideal Nepal Itinerary from Bangalore (5–6 Days)

Day 1: Bangalore to Kathmandu

Arrive in Kathmandu, hotel check in, light city walk, local food exploration.

Day 2: Kathmandu Sightseeing

Visit Pashupatinath Temple, Boudhanath Stupa, Swayambhunath, and Durbar Square.

Day 3: Kathmandu to Pokhara

Travel by tourist bus or flight. Evening at Phewa Lake.

Day 4: Pokhara Exploration

Visit Davis Falls, Gupteshwor Cave, Peace Pagoda, and enjoy mountain views.

Day 5: Return to Kathmandu

Free time for shopping and cafes.

Day 6: Fly Back to Bangalore

Best Time to Travel from Bangalore to Nepal

Choosing the right season can reduce your Bangalore to Nepal trip cost.

  • Best season: October to April
  • Shoulder season: September and May
  • Off season (cheapest): June to August (monsoon)

For clear mountain views and pleasant weather, October and November are ideal.

Documents Required for Bangalore to Nepal Trip

For Indian citizens:

  • Valid passport or voter ID
  • No visa required
  • No passport stamping
